What is a chemical engineer?

Chemical engineers are professionals who apply principles of chemistry, physics, mathematics, biology, and engineering to solve problems involving the production or use of chemicals, fuel, drugs, food, and many other products. They design processes and equipment for large-scale manufacturing, plan and test production methods, and oversee facility operations. Chemical engineers work in a variety of industries, including pharmaceuticals, energy, food processing, and environmental health and safety. Their work helps turn raw materials into useful products safely, efficiently, and sustainably.

What are the key skills and qualifications needed to thrive as a chemical engineer, and why are they important?

To thrive as a Chemical Engineer, you need a solid background in chemistry, mathematics, and process engineering, usually supported by a bachelor's degree in chemical engineering or a related field. Familiarity with process simulation software (such as Aspen Plus or HYSYS), safety regulations, and laboratory analysis tools is commonly required. Strong problem-solving, project management, and teamwork skills help Chemical Engineers excel in collaborative and dynamic environments. These competencies are vital for designing efficient processes, ensuring safety, and driving innovation in chemical manufacturing and related industries.

What are some common challenges chemical engineers face when working on process optimization projects?

Chemical engineers often encounter challenges such as balancing safety requirements with production efficiency, troubleshooting complex process issues, and adapting to new technologies or regulations. These projects typically require close collaboration with multidisciplinary teams, including operators, quality control, and maintenance staff, to implement changes without disrupting ongoing operations. Staying up-to-date with industry best practices and maintaining strong problem-solving skills are essential to successfully navigate these challenges and drive continuous improvement.

What is the difference between Chemical Engineer vs Process Engineer?

AspectChemical EngineerProcess Engineer
CredentialsBachelor's degree in chemical engineering; often licensed as a Professional Engineer (PE)Bachelor's degree in chemical, process, or industrial engineering; may also pursue PE licensure
Work EnvironmentFactories, laboratories, research facilities, and industrial plantsManufacturing plants, process design, and optimization settings
Industry UsageChemical, pharmaceuticals, energy, and materials industriesManufacturing, refining, and process industries

Both Chemical Engineers and Process Engineers work in industrial environments and often require similar educational backgrounds. Chemical Engineers typically focus on designing and developing chemical processes, while Process Engineers optimize and improve existing manufacturing processes. Their roles often overlap, but their primary responsibilities differ slightly based on project scope and focus.
